Understanding Refrigerator Configurations
Before browsing current sales, it is essential to understand which style lines up with your family needs. The design of your kitchen area and the size of your household will determine which setup works best.
1. French Door Refrigerators
French door refrigerators feature two side-by-side doors for the upper fresh-food compartment, with a pull-out freezer drawer at the bottom. These are currently the most popular option due to their broad rack area and eye-level access to refrigerated products.
2. Side-by-Side Refrigerators
These models split the fridge and freezer vertically, ranging from leading to bottom. They are outstanding for those who want simple access to both frozen and fresh foods and normally use bigger freezer capabilities than French door models.
3. Bottom-Freezer Refrigerators
The classic choice for those who want their most often utilized products (refrigerator shelves) at eye level. They offer a simpler visual and are often more energy-efficient due to the style of the compressor and insulation.
4. Top-Freezer Refrigerators
Frequently the most affordable choice, these are perfect for little cooking areas, houses, or as a secondary "drink fridge" in a garage or basement. They are durable, basic to keep, and extremely energy-efficient.

When browsing refrigerators for sale, do not just take a look at the price. Evaluate these important features to ensure long-lasting value:
- Energy Star Certification: Look for the blue Energy Star label. Modern licensed fridges utilize considerably less electricity, which can save numerous dollars over the life-span of the device.
- Smart Technology: Many high-end models now consist of Wi-Fi connection, internal video cameras to view contents via an app, and touchscreens. If you enjoy clever home combination, this is a premium function worth the investment.
- Water and Ice Dispensing: Internal dispensers use a sleek, smooth appearance, while external dispensers are more convenient but inhabit space inside the door and need more frequent filter changes.
- Versatile Storage: Look for adjustable spill-proof glass racks, humidity-controlled crisper drawers, and deli drawers that enable you to tailor the temperature.
- Counter-Depth vs. Standard Depth: Counter-depth refrigerators sit flush with your cabinets, providing a customized, high-end look. Nevertheless, they normally offer less interior volume than standard-depth models.

Preparation Tips Before You Buy
To get the most out of a fridge sale, follow these steps:
- Measure Twice, Buy Once: Measure your kitchen entrance, corridors, and the particular cutout in your cabinetry. Leave at least an inch of clearance on the sides and back for appropriate air flow.
- Examine the Hinge Swing: Ensure that the doors have enough clearance to open totally without hitting walls or islands.
- Think About Floor Models: During major sales events, merchants frequently clear out floor designs. These systems are generally heavily reduced and are completely practical. Constantly check them for cosmetic exterior damage before purchasing.
- Evaluation Delivery Fees: A discount rate price can be negated by high shipping and installation costs. Always ask if shipment and elimination of the old device are included in the list price.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Q: When is the finest season to buy a fridge?A: Appliances are normally marked down throughout holiday weekends like Memorial Day, Labor Day, and Black Friday. In addition, new product lines typically launch in the fall, making late summer season a prime-time show to discover offers on previous-year models.
Q: Do I truly need a water filter?A: If your fridge has a built-in water and ice dispenser, yes. Filters remove sediment, chlorine, and other contaminants. Stopping working to alter them every 6 months can result in poor water taste and minimized water flow.
Q: Should I purchase an extended guarantee?A: This depends upon the intricacy of the fridge. High-end clever refrigerators with touchscreens and internal sensing units have more "points of failure" than standard models. If you acquire a complex, expensive system, a prolonged warranty can offer comfort.
Q: How long should I anticipate my fridge to last?A: With correct upkeep-- such as cleaning the condenser coils when a year-- a contemporary refrigerator should last between 10 to 15 years.
